George Henry Caunter Esq. 1791–1843 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 24 Feb 1791

Birth Location: Dittisham, Devon, England, Great Britain

Death Date: 6 Aug 1843

Death Location: Gloucester, Gloucestershire, England, United Kingdom

Father: George Gent.

Mother: Harriett Hutchings

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

George Henry Caunter Esq. was born in 1791 in Dittisham, Devon, England, Great Britain, the child of George Caunter Gent And Harriett Georgina Hutchings. George Henry Caunter Esq. passed away in 1843 in Gloucester, Gloucestershire, England, United Kingdom.
